freebsd-ports/biology/vcflib/Makefile
Stefan Eßer b52114270f Fix CONFLICTS_INSTALL in benchmarks and biology
Approved by:	portmgr (implicit)
2022-06-29 16:53:54 +02:00

34 lines
1 KiB
Makefile

PORTNAME= vcflib
DISTVERSIONPREFIX= v
DISTVERSION= 1.0.3
CATEGORIES= biology
MAINTAINER= jwb@FreeBSD.org
COMMENT= C++ library and CLI tools for parsing and manipulating VCF files
LICENSE= MIT
LIB_DEPENDS= libhts.so:biology/htslib \
libtabix.so:biology/tabixpp
USES= cmake localbase:ldflags pkgconfig python shebangfix
USE_GITHUB= yes
GH_ACCOUNT= ekg
GH_TUPLE= ekg:fastahack:bb33265:fastahack/fastahack \
ekg:filevercmp:1a9b779:filevercmp/filevercmp \
ekg:fsom:a6ef318:fsom/fsom \
google:googletest:d225acc:googletest/googletest \
ekg:intervaltree:aa59377:intervaltree/intervaltree \
edawson:libVCFH:44b6580:libVCFH/libVCFH \
ekg:multichoose:68733cd:multichoose/multichoose \
ekg:smithwaterman:2610e25:smithwaterman/smithwaterman \
simd-everywhere:simde-no-tests:9af03cd:simd/src/simde
SHEBANG_FILES= scripts/*
# Clang and GCC disable sse2 by default on i386, but it's required for vcflib
CFLAGS_i386= -msse2
CONFLICTS_INSTALL= filevercmp libdisorder # include/disorder.h include/filevercmp.h include/pdflib.hpp
.include <bsd.port.mk>